Description
English: A view from the minaret of Sultan Qaitbay's mosque and mausoleum, overlooking the Northern Cemetery and Cairo's City of the Dead, with the Cairo Citadel in the far distance. The neighbourhood of Manshiyet al-Nasr is on the left. The dome in the bottom foreground is that of the mausoleum of Sultan Qaitbay.
